Output 95b230305ef7c0d21a584a642b97fa5d80977cd749cb5c9de7462581df7b8a3f:3

value
51120000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9690d9618ee1ed0fb2a6bdb92466dda05188b00c OP_EQUAL
address
3FR8ocXXtJ1th3rAGzWPcNniUQT1jaez4K
transaction
95b230305ef7c0d21a584a642b97fa5d80977cd749cb5c9de7462581df7b8a3f
confirmations
354812
spent
true